Output 020ecf3c24d509149582c814da6e82b6795f9aa7d2af1b5eff19c85c07a787c2:0

value
361687
script pubkey
OP_0 OP_PUSHBYTES_20 10f333b35de2dd85510897788c19ec3392d884a7
address
bc1qzren8v6autwc25ggjaugcx0vxwfd3p98z5rmvg
transaction
020ecf3c24d509149582c814da6e82b6795f9aa7d2af1b5eff19c85c07a787c2
spent
true